**Meeting notes — Torchline flag-rollout framework (excerpt).** Discussed staged rollout percentages: agreed on 1%, 10%, 50%, 100% gates with a mandatory 24-hour soak at each stage. Kill-switch behavior must revert to the last stable configuration, not the default. Release manager to confirm that every flag entering the framework has a documented owner and rollback plan before the next train. Metrics dashboards will be linked from each flag record. Final accountability for the framework rests with the following person.

signatory, fahag-bawep: Weneth Belwyn Kasath Ulaeth

**FAQ: Deep-link routing in Lumawisp Mobile**

Q: How are deep links validated?

A: All inbound links pass through the Brightgate router. Scheme allowlist only; unknown hosts drop to the home screen. No user-controlled path segments reach native navigation. Universal links require domain attestation at build time. Fallback web views are sandboxed. Review the router table before each release. If the signing store must be restored during review, use the recovery passphrase noted below.

vault phrase of yaguf-hahaf = druath-holix

We have already restored `QMQ_CLUSTER_NAME`, `QMQ_LISTEN_PORT`, and `QMQ_TLS_MODE` from the pre-upgrade snapshot. Please verify the vhost mappings match the 4.x schema before restarting anything, since a stale mapping will silently requeue messages. Once verified, append the broker's shared credential as the final line of the env file, exactly as shown below.

vault entry, hahaf-tahop: VAULT_KEY3=84f